How much does a Composite Bonding Technician I make in Champlain, VA?

As of July 01, 2026, the average salary for a Composite Bonding Technician I in Champlain, VA is $40,576 per year, which breaks down to an hourly rate of $20.

However, a Composite Bonding Technician I's salary can vary significantly. Here’s a look at the typical salary range:

  • Top Earners (90th percentile): $46,250
  • Majority Range (25th-75th percentile): $38,731 to $43,546
  • Entry-Level (10th percentile): $37,052

Key Factors That Influence Composite Bonding Technician I Salaries

A Composite Bonding Technician I's salary isn't a fixed number. It's shaped by several important factors. Below, we'll explore how your years of experience, geographic location, and company size can directly affect your earning potential.

How Experience Level Affects Composite Bonding Technician Salaries?

Experience is a primary driver of a Composite Bonding Technician I's salary. As you build your skills and take on more complex tasks, your compensation generally increases. Here's how the average salary grows at different career stages:

  • Composite Bonding Technician I (0-1 years): $40,576
  • Composite Bonding Technician II (1-3 years): $57,191
  • Composite Bonding Technician III (3-5 years): $63,906
  • Composite Bonding Technician IV (5-7 years): $68,833

Composite Bonding Technician I Salary by Company Size: Startups vs. Enterprise

Composite Bonding Technician I salary potential scales significantly with company size. Data shows that Enterprise companies (5,000+ employees) pay the highest average salary at around $45,384. While startup companies pay approximate $38,381.

Composite Bonding Technician I Salary Growth & Career Path

For a Composite Bonding Technician I, the most direct path to higher earnings is advancing to the Composite Bonding Technician II role. This promotion typically comes with a significant pay increase, bringing the average annual salary to $57,191 - a projected growth of 41% over your current level.
